Merciful Mouth

"O give thanks unto the Lord, for He is good: for His mercy endureth forever. Let the redeemed of the Lord say so, whom He hath redeemed from the hand of the enemy" (Psalm 107:1,2). "Open thy mouth for the dumb in the cause of all such as are appointed to destruction. Open thy mouth, judge righteously, and plead the cause of the poor and needy.... A virtuous woman... openeth her mouth with wisdom; and in her tongue is the law of kindness" (Proverbs 31:8-10,26).

Open your mouth and give thanks to the Lord;
If you are redeemed then you ought to say so.
If on you the mercies of God have been poured,
Then surely you ought to let others know.

Open your mouth; plead the cause of the poor;
The poorest of all yet face condemnation.
If you are redeemed, then how much the more
Should you be conveying the way of salvation.

Open your mouth with wisdom and kindness,
Like the wise woman that Proverbs displays.
A word that is timely may heal the blindness
And open the mouth of the dumb to give praise.
